TL;DR Summary

Farmers in southern Colorado are preparing for chile pepper season, with the Pueblo Chile and Frijoles Festival approaching. Despite slow growth due to wet weather, the chile peppers are now thriving in the hot temperatures. Known for their distinct flavor and intense heat, the Pueblo chile peppers are highly anticipated by locals. The farmers are ensuring a plentiful supply for Colorado residents, and the roasting technique is crucial for preserving the peppers. The cream of the crop will be available in early September, and the harvest can be enjoyed at the upcoming festival.
